lookin to run 245's on 18x8.5 rims,
i'm assuming they'll fit, but the car is way low with H&R coilovers.
i'm guessing i'll just raise it up til it doesnt rub.

also guessing that for a 245 width i should run 35 aspect ratio, but i'd prefer 245/40 (blew up some rims with 235/35/19).
would the 40 series side walls just exacerbate any rubbing issues and or give false speedo readings?

any suggestions & prices on moderately priced summer tires that dont totally blow in the rain? i had 235/35/19 kumho mx's before that were pretty good....

Using a 245/35-18 will work on a 18X8.5" wheel. And depending on the drop on the car, may or may not clear with out a fender lip roll. I would not use a 245/40-18" tire size.

as far as fitting the tires on the rims it's not a problem. Assuming offset is the same as stock it will rub if car is lowered. So offset plays a bit part.
I personally would not put 245/40/18 on A4's because the difference in diameter is pretty significant cause speedomoter to go off and increase your gear ratio making car slower not to mention possibility of rubbing. I would try 35 series like you said although to keep diameter similiar you should go 255/35/18 but that seems way too wide. Good luck.
